    The key is that you are no longer limited to seeing only what you set out to measure. You are equipped with the whole picture , and that brings both confidence and credibility.


    This approach is fully aligned with leading standards such as the Greenhouse Gas Protocol , which places activity-based, supplier-specific data at the top of its data quality hierarchy. It also helps address common challenges in Scope 3 reporting, such as supplier data gaps and reliance on broad averages, as outlined by the Carbon Trust and the World Resources Institute .
